WebApr 17, 2024 · Advanced lifters max out their deadlift (lifting at 90-100 percent of 1RM) at regular, but not frequent, intervals. Newbies, however, should keep the intensity of their workouts low to moderate: around 50-60 percent of 1RM. As you get more skilled, you'll add more plates to the bar, but at the beginning, keep the reps pretty light and crisp.

WebDec 29, 2024 · The next goal for the average weightlifter in the gym is to be able to deadlift between 1 and 1.5 times your bodyweight – that’s 100-150%. For example, if you weigh 80kg, the intermediate deadlift target will be between 80-120kg. If you hit the top end of the example above, this is 150% of bodyweight and is good going.
